  1. Cham Islands comprises eight minor isles situated off the coast near Hoi An, with one island being recognized as a UNESCO World Biosphere Reserve.
  2. Cu Lao Cham Marine Park is a destination for visitors looking to engage in activities such as snorkeling and lounging by the seaside.

Good! Well organised - The tour was very organised! Do not listen to the other reviews who say otherwise. I booked the night before with pickup. the pickup went super smooth and the team responded to my message fast with information on the car for pick up. The driver we had was also a sweetheart, super funny guy and gave us a mini city tour as we got to the dock. At the dock you just need to sign in (name, year of birth and nationality) then you are taken to the boat. On the island we visit a small animal museum? where the guide gave us five minutes to go inside and look. Then he lead us to the well and finally the pagoda temples, where we were given 15 minutes to explore by ourselves. I enioyed this because I usually do not like following tours, but there was a lot of freedom to explore by ourselves here. After we headed to the boat for snorkelling. The snorkelling was a bit of a let down as the corals are not as lively as I hoped- which is not the tours fault, but the sea is clear. At the beach we had lunch- vegetarian (squid, prawns shrimp rice, fried noodles, veg) and then free time on the beach. The beach is super clear and good to swim in and see fish. Also a few coral to see-dont touch. The only unfortunate thing was the amount of idle time in the boat. I unfortunately got sea sick because of the idle swaying in the boat while waiting for everyone to get on after snorkelling, but I cannot blame anyone. Just want to remind those who if you get sea sick, just be the last one to get on the boat after snorkelling and you should be ok!

Long wait for short and average snorkelling - They picked us up and then we had to do a 1 hour drive to pick up 3 other parties - 2 of which weren’t at all ready - in one case we waited 20 minutes! At the harbour we were combined with other tour groups to form one big group on one boat. The tour then did several stops which honestly were quite boring - a small temple, a village full of hawkers, a very small museum with some dead fish in jars. When we finally made it to the snorkelling about 4 hours after the hotel pick-up we were given some cheap snorkeling gear and then into the water. There was almost no fish and no colour in the coral. We dove down and saw a few interesting things like blue star fish and a few different kinds of fish, but you reqlly needed to dive to see anything. After about 45 mins they took us to small beach where they fed us and then left us for ‘own time’ on a small Beach where several boars were parked. The beach outside our hotel was significantly better so the last 90 minutes was really a waste of time. The lunch was supposedly to be seafood but that meant 2 prawns each, a small piece of fish to share between 4 people and a few buts of calamari in a stir fry. In addition soup, chips and noddles. We didn’t leave hungry but it was nothing special. The drive back to the hotel was fine as we didn’t have to wait for anyone. Final verdict, not really worth it but if tou want to go, find a tour that just does the snorkelling.
